New Adult Learning Center

Building Description and Use:

Built:  1973

This facility consists of one level. No basement. 7,414 square feet.

The structural system consists of reinforced concrete footings and foundation walls supporting the pre-engineered steel frame structure.

The floor structure is reinforced concrete slab on grade. Floor covering consists of vinyl asbestos tile, carpet, ceramic tile, and paint.

Partitions are standard for the design and occupancy for which the building was intended. They consist of stud and wood panel, stud and gypsum board, and masonry block.

Ceilings consist of suspended system and gypsum board and paint.

The exterior walls are basically pre finished metal panel with select areas of brick veneer.

The roof structure is pre-engineered with pre finished metal panel cover. Entire exterior of the building received a waterproof coating in 2002.

Adequate plumbing for facility. Self contained heating and cooling system.

Adequate electric for facility.

Condition: Good. Needs new carpet, and exterior painting. Facility opened as an Adult Learning Center in Fall, 1990. Building use was converted from an athletic dorm into an Adult Learning Center. Parking lot was paved in 1998.

Occupancy: Adult Learning Center Classrooms and Administrative Offices.

Estimated Replacement Cost: $740,000.00
